When to make this trip

Tuscan Archipelago National Park is generally best May, June, September, and early October, with April and late October as the quieter shoulder either side.

Winter is cool and wet at low elevation and snowy in the mountains, with reduced hut and refuge service.

July and August combine peak heat with peak domestic holidays. Shoulder months are both cooler and quieter.

Planning a trip from Cellere

Distances here are straight-line and the drive estimate adds a road factor on top, but mountain passes and seasonal closures can change it a lot — a route that looks like three hours in June can be shut entirely in February. Confirm road status with the park before you commit to a date.
